Working at NLR
NLR's 305-acre Flatirons Campus is the nation's premier wind energy, water power, and grid integration research facility. Nestled south of Boulder, Colorado, and north of NLR's main South Table Mountain campus, Flatirons Campus sits adjacent to the Rocky Flats National Wildlife Refuge and countless acres of open space and parks with stunning views of the Flatirons rock formations.

Job Description
NLR is seeking a graduate fall intern design and optimize distributed hybrid energy systems focused on producing chemical end-uses. This will feature integration of technologies such as across generation, storage, the distribution system, and chemical end-uses. The intern will design and run analyses and optimizations of distributed hybrid energy systems to determine optimal sizing technically and economically. The researcher will need to deploy scalable strategies for varying hybrid plant sizes in real-time. The researcher will use a variety of simulation tools including, H2Integrate.
This researcher is expected to demonstrate a broad understanding and wide application of engineering principles, theories and concepts as well as general knowledge of hybrid energy related disciplines and applications. The researcher will work with a variety of customers including federal, state, and industry partners.
The successful candidate will have excellent writing, interpersonal and communication skills. The candidate will be expected to help publish results in technical journals/conference proceedings and present work at conferences, symposia, and sponsor review meetings. They will also be expected to support the development of new work proposals, preparations, and reviews.

Badging Requirement
NLR is subject to Department of Energy (DOE) access restrictions. All employees must also be able to obtain and maintain a federal Personal Identity Verification (PIV) card as required by Homeland Security Presidential Directive 12 (HSPD-12), which includes a favorable background investigation. Intern assignments extending beyond six months will be subject to this requirement.
Drug Free Workplace
NLR is committed to maintaining a drug-free workplace in accordance with the federal Drug-Free Workplace Act and complies with federal laws prohibiting the possession and use of illegal drugs. Under federal law, marijuana remains an illegal drug.
If you are offered employment at NLR, you must pass a pre-employment drug test prior to commencing employment. Unless prohibited by state or local law, the pre-employment drug test will include marijuana. If you test positive on the pre-employment drug test, your offer of employment may be withdrawn.
